Safe Surgeries Declaration signed
We are proud to be a safe surgery for everyone in our community, and pledge to ensure that everyone in our community receives the quality healthcare they are entitled to. In partnership with Doctors of the World UK, we will ensure that our practice offers a welcoming space for everyone who seeks to use our services. We will ensure that a lack of identification, proof of address, or immigration status do not prevent patient registration.
If you have a Richmond GP, you can now access the local NHS physiotherapy service directly, without seeing your GP first. Any person above 16 years of age can refer themselves directly to a physiotherapist without seeing a GP. We provide specialist assessment, early advice, and treatment for people with back, neck or joint complaints; problems following injuries; muscle or tendon problems or any recent changes in a long-standing condition.
If imaging (X-Ray,MRI, or Ultrasound) or a consultant opinion is required, this will all be arranged. Once we receive your referral, we will: either send you advice and appropriate guidance, exercises in the post or by email, or, arrange a face-to-face assessment.
All patients are prioritised as either urgent or routine according to their clinical need. Before Submitting A Referral Please Read The Important Information Below

Via the internet: You can refer yourself to the service online at https://selfrefer.richmondgpalliance.co.uk Click on this link or enter the address and it will take you directly to the self-referral form that you need to complete and send.
Once submitted, your requirements will be assessed by a senior physiotherapist. They will aim to contact you within four working days, if needed you can expect a routine physiotherapy appointment within 4-6 weeks or, an urgent appointment within 1 week.
If you are unable to use a computer or do not have someone to help you, you can call the team on 020 8714 4019 between 10.00am and 12.30pm. The team will go through the form with you and fill it in on your behalf.
